NAME

       CURLOPT_SSH_HOSTKEYDATA - pointer to pass to the SSH host key callback

SYNOPSIS

       #include <curl/curl.h>

       CURLcode curl_easy_setopt(CURL *handle, CURLOPT_SSH_HOSTKEYDATA, void *pointer);

DESCRIPTION

       Pass  a  void  *  as parameter. This pointer is passed along untouched to the callback set
       with CURLOPT_SSH_HOSTKEYFUNCTION(3).

DEFAULT

       NULL

PROTOCOLS

       SCP and SFTP

EXAMPLE

       struct mine {
         void *custom;
       };

       static int hostkeycb(void *clientp,   /* CURLOPT_SSH_HOSTKEYDATA */
                            int keytype,     /* CURLKHTYPE */
                            const char *key, /* host key to check */
                            size_t keylen)   /* length of the key */
       {
         /* 'clientp' points to the callback_data struct */
         /* investigate the situation and return the correct value */
         return CURLKHMATCH_OK;
       }

       int main(void)
       {
         CURL *curl = curl_easy_init();
         if(curl) {
           struct mine callback_data;
           cur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_URL, "sftp://example.com/thisfile.txt");
           cur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_SSH_HOSTKEYFUNCTION, hostkeycb);
           curl_easy_setopt(curl, CURLOPT_SSH_HOSTKEYDATA, &callback_data);

           curl_easy_perform(curl);
         }
       }

AVAILABILITY

       Added in 7.84.0, works only with libssh2 backend.

RETURN VALUE

       Returns CURLE_OK if the option is supported, and CURLE_UNKNOWN_OPTION if not.
